How the BTC → NUM market cap calculation works
Formula: hypothetical price of BTC = current price of BTC × (market cap of NUM / market cap of BTC). The multiplier shown equals the ratio of NUM's market cap to BTC's. ATH mode uses NUM's all-time high price multiplied by its current circulating supply as the target market cap.
